在如今数据驱动的时代,掌握如何将网站数据导入Excel表格进行数据分析是每一个数字化工作者的必备技能。本文将详细介绍这一过程的每一个步骤,帮助你轻松完成数据导入和分析。以下是我们将重点讨论的几个核心要点:
- 为什么需要将网站数据导入Excel
- 常见的数据导入方法
- 数据清洗与整理
- 数据分析与可视化
- 推荐使用FineBI进行数据分析
一、为什么需要将网站数据导入Excel
在现代商业环境中,数据是最有价值的资产之一。通过分析网站数据,你可以了解用户行为、优化网站性能并制定更有效的市场策略。将网站数据导入Excel进行分析有以下几个主要原因:
- 数据集中管理:Excel可以将各类数据集中管理,便于查看和使用。
- 灵活的数据处理能力:Excel提供了丰富的数据处理工具和功能,可以轻松进行数据清洗、整理和分析。
- 可视化功能强大:Excel的图表功能可以帮助你直观地展示数据分析结果。
- 易于分享与协作:Excel文件可以方便地与团队成员分享,实现高效协作。
通过将网站数据导入Excel,你可以更好地理解用户行为,优化网站性能,并提高业务决策的科学性和准确性。
二、常见的数据导入方法
将网站数据导入Excel有多种方法,具体选择哪种方法取决于你获取数据的途径和数据的格式。以下是几种常见的导入方法:
1、手动导入
手动导入是最基础的方法,适用于数据量较小且格式较为简单的情况。你可以通过复制粘贴或手动输入的方式将数据导入Excel表格。这种方法虽然简单,但当数据量较大时,效率较低且容易出错。
2、使用Excel自带的导入功能
Excel提供了强大的数据导入功能,可以直接从多种数据源导入数据。例如:
- 从网页导入:你可以使用Excel的“从网页导入”功能,将网页上的表格数据直接导入Excel。
- 从CSV文件导入:CSV文件是一种常见的数据交换格式,你可以将CSV文件中的数据导入Excel。
- 从数据库导入:Excel支持从多种数据库(如SQL Server、MySQL)导入数据。
使用这些内置功能,可以大大提高数据导入的效率和准确性。
3、通过API导入
许多网站和在线服务提供API接口,允许你通过编程方式获取数据并导入Excel。例如,你可以使用Python编写脚本,通过网站的API接口获取数据并保存为Excel文件。这种方法适用于数据量大且需要定期更新的情况。
三、数据清洗与整理
将网站数据导入Excel后,通常需要进行数据清洗和整理,以确保数据的准确性和一致性。数据清洗与整理通常包括以下几个步骤:
1、删除重复数据
重复数据会导致分析结果的不准确,因此需要删除数据中的重复项。Excel提供了“删除重复项”功能,可以快速删除表格中的重复数据。
2、处理缺失值
数据中可能存在缺失值,这会影响数据分析的结果。处理缺失值的方法有很多,例如,可以删除包含缺失值的行,或者用平均值、众数等填充缺失值。
3、数据格式转换
不同来源的数据格式可能不一致,需要进行格式转换。例如,将文本格式的数据转换为数字格式,日期格式的统一等。Excel提供了丰富的数据格式转换工具,可以轻松完成这些操作。
4、数据标准化
数据标准化是指将数据转换为统一的标准格式,以便进行比较和分析。例如,将不同单位的数据转换为相同的单位,将文本数据转换为统一的编码格式等。
四、数据分析与可视化
数据清洗与整理完成后,就可以进行数据分析和可视化了。Excel提供了丰富的分析工具和可视化功能,可以帮助你深入理解数据,并将分析结果直观地展示出来。
1、数据透视表
数据透视表是Excel中强大的数据分析工具,可以帮助你快速汇总和分析数据。通过数据透视表,你可以轻松创建交叉表、计算总和、平均值等统计指标,并生成动态报表。
2、图表
Excel提供了多种图表类型,可以帮助你直观地展示数据分析结果。例如,柱状图、折线图、饼图、散点图等。选择合适的图表类型,可以使数据分析结果更加清晰易懂。
3、公式与函数
Excel提供了丰富的公式与函数,可以帮助你进行各种复杂的计算和分析。例如,SUM、AVERAGE、IF、VLOOKUP等函数,可以满足各种数据处理需求。
推荐使用FineBI进行数据分析。FineBI是帆软自主研发的企业级一站式BI数据分析与处理平台,不仅可以汇通各个业务系统,从源头打通数据资源,还能实现从数据提取、集成到数据清洗、加工,再到可视化分析与仪表盘展现,极大提升数据分析效率。
五、总结
将网站数据导入Excel进行数据分析是一个系统的过程,涉及数据导入、清洗、整理、分析和可视化等多个步骤。通过掌握这些技能,你可以更好地理解和利用数据,为业务决策提供科学依据。
- 了解将网站数据导入Excel的必要性
- 掌握常见的数据导入方法
- 学会进行数据清洗与整理
- 掌握数据分析与可视化技能
- 考虑使用FineBI进行数据分析
总之,通过本文的介绍,你应该能够熟练掌握将网站数据导入Excel表格进行数据分析的各个步骤,并有效提升数据分析的效率和准确性。
本文相关FAQs
网站数据如何导入Excel表格进行数据分析?
将网站数据导入Excel进行分析是一个非常有用的技能,特别是对于需要处理大量数据的企业用户。以下是一些常见的方法和步骤:
- 使用CSV文件导入: 大多数网站数据都可以导出为CSV文件。可以通过网站的管理后台或数据库导出数据。导出后,在Excel中打开CSV文件,数据将被自动导入到表格中。
- API接口导入: 如果网站提供API接口,可以编写脚本从API获取数据并保存为Excel文件。使用Python的pandas库可以方便地实现这一点。
- 数据抓取工具: 对于无法直接导出的数据,可以使用Web Scraping工具(如Beautiful Soup或Selenium)从网页抓取数据,然后导入到Excel。
- Excel插件: 使用Excel插件(如Power Query)直接连接到数据库或API,实时导入数据并进行分析。
这些方法都有其优缺点,选择适合自己的方法可以大大提高数据处理效率。
如何使用Excel的Power Query功能导入和处理网站数据?
Excel的Power Query功能是一个强大的数据导入和处理工具。使用Power Query,可以轻松连接到各种数据源,包括数据库、文件和API。以下是使用Power Query导入网站数据的步骤:
- 启动Power Query: 在Excel中,选择“数据”选项卡,然后点击“获取数据”。
- 选择数据源: 根据数据来源选择相应的选项。如果是从数据库导入,选择“从数据库”;如果是从文件导入,选择“从文件”。
- 连接到数据源: 输入数据源的连接信息,例如数据库的服务器地址和凭据,或文件的路径。
- 预览和转换数据: 连接成功后,Power Query将显示数据预览。可以在此对数据进行筛选、排序和转换。
- 加载数据到Excel: 完成数据转换后,点击“加载”将数据导入到Excel工作表中。
通过Power Query,不仅可以轻松导入数据,还可以对数据进行预处理和清洗,提高数据分析的准确性和效率。
如何从网站API获取数据并导入Excel进行分析?
通过网站API获取数据并导入Excel是一个常见的需求。以下是具体步骤:
- 获取API访问权限: 首先需要注册并获取API密钥或访问令牌。大多数网站API都需要身份验证。
- 编写脚本获取数据: 使用Python或其他编程语言编写脚本,使用API获取数据。Python的requests库和pandas库可以方便地实现这一点。
- 保存数据为Excel文件: 获取数据后,使用pandas库将数据保存为Excel文件。代码示例如下:
import requests import pandas as pd url = 'https://api.example.com/data' headers = {'Authorization': 'Bearer YOUR_API_KEY'} response = requests.get(url, headers=headers) data = response.json() df = pd.DataFrame(data) df.to_excel('data.xlsx', index=False)
- 在Excel中打开文件: 打开生成的Excel文件,即可进行数据分析。
通过API获取数据可以实现数据的自动化更新,非常适合实时数据分析需求。
如何使用数据抓取工具导入网页数据到Excel?
对于无法通过API或导出功能获取的数据,可以使用数据抓取工具(Web Scraping)从网页上直接提取数据。以下是使用Python的Beautiful Soup库进行数据抓取的步骤:
- 安装必要的库: 安装requests和beautifulsoup4库,命令如下:
pip install requests pip install beautifulsoup4
- 编写抓取脚本: 使用requests获取网页内容,并使用Beautiful Soup解析HTML代码。例如:
import requests from bs4 import BeautifulSoup import pandas as pd url = 'https://www.example.com/data' response = requests.get(url) soup = BeautifulSoup(response.content, 'html.parser') table = soup.find('table') data = [] for row in table.find_all('tr'): cols = row.find_all('td') data.append([col.text for col in cols]) df = pd.DataFrame(data) df.to_excel('scraped_data.xlsx', index=False)
- 在Excel中打开文件: 打开生成的Excel文件,即可进行数据分析。
数据抓取可以解决无法直接获取数据的问题,但需要注意遵守网站的robots.txt规则和相关法律法规。
为什么使用FineBI替代Excel进行数据分析?
虽然Excel是一个强大的数据分析工具,但对于大规模数据分析和实时数据处理,FineBI是一个更好的选择。以下是使用FineBI的几大优势:
- 大数据处理能力: FineBI专为大数据环境设计,能够处理海量数据,而Excel在面对大数据时可能会出现性能问题。
- 实时数据分析: FineBI支持实时数据连接和分析,用户可以随时获取最新的数据,而不需要手动更新。
- 可视化分析: FineBI提供丰富的可视化工具,可以轻松创建各种图表和仪表盘,更直观地展示数据分析结果。
- 协作功能: FineBI支持团队协作,用户可以共享数据分析结果和报表,提高团队工作效率。
如果您需要更高效的大数据分析工具,建议试试FineBI。点击链接即可在线免费试用: FineBI在线免费试用。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。